AceShowbiz - Prince Harry and Meghan Markle shocked the whole world when they announced their decision to step down from their senior royal duties. Queen Elizabeth II has now responded to the announcement via a statement issued by the Buckingham Palace, and it looks like the monarch is as shocked as the rest of the world.

"Discussion with the Duke and Duchess of Sussex are at an early stage," so the statement read. "We understand their desire to take a different approach, but these are complicated issues that will take time to work through."

Following the statement, it has also been reported that the Royal Family is "hurt" and "disappointed" with Harry and Meghan because they chose to move forward with their plan without consulting the Queen first. "None of the other members of the royal family were made aware of the contents of Harry and Meghan's statement before it was released," said a source.

Hours prior, Harry and Meghan announced through their joint Instagram account that they intend "to step back as 'senior' members of the Royal Family and work to become financially independent, while continuing to support her Majesty the Queen. It is with your encouragement, particularly over the last few years, that we feel prepared to make this adjustment."

The couple also revealed that they're going to live in both the U.K and North America for the sake of their son, Archie. "This geographic balance will enable us to raise our son with an appreciation for the royal tradition into which he was born, while also providing our family with the space to focus on the next chapter, including the launch of our new charitable entity," they added.

Concluding the announcement, Harry and Meghan promised to share "the full details of this exciting next step in due course, as we continue to collaborate with Her Majesty The Queen, The Prince of Wales, the Duke of Cambridge and all relevant parties." They continued, "Until then, please accept our deepest thanks for your continuous support."
